Job summary

Montage International is seeking a Front Office leader to manage the front desk team and ensure exceptional guest experiences at our luxury property in Montana. You will brief staff on arrivals and VIPs, build relationships with local vendors, and stay informed about community offerings to elevate the guest experience.

The ideal candidate has 2–3 years of leadership in a luxury hotel, superb guest recovery skills, and strong MS Office proficiency.

Qualifications

  • College degree preferred
  • 2 to 3 years leadership experience in a luxury hotel
  • Exceptional guest recovery skills
  • Enjoy interacting with people in a fast paced environment
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ills
  • Strong knowledge of MS Office, including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ook
  • Must possess a positive attitude
  • Must be willing to participate in a learning environment
  • Must integrate company values throughout all interactions
  • Must be able to quickly adapt and effectively use new software products
  • Must be dependable and available to work within the resort on weekends, nights and/or holidays based on business demands

Responsibilities

  • Effectively leading and managing the Front Office team
  • Guaranteeing that staff is adequately briefed on pertinent information regarding arrivals, VIP's and daily group activities
  • Creating and maintaining positive rapport and relationships with local community leaders and vendors alike
  • Staying informed of the latest offerings within the community to guarantee the guest experience is exceptional
  • Ensuring excellent customer service is provided to guests throughout their stay
  • Selecting, training, and scheduling front desk Associates
  • Maintaining new procedures for Guest Relations operations that improve processes and communication
  • Ordering supplies and maintaining an appropriate level of inventory
  • Communicating and developing front desk Associates to ensure all standards are met on a consistent basis
  • Performing additional duties as assigned that may be outside of the normal scope based on business needs
